Web9 jun. 2024 · Just because a horse has white or “paint markings” doesn’t necessarily mean they’re a Paint Horse. In the 1940s the American Quarter Horse Association (AQHA) decided to “crop out” stock horses with white markings above the hocks and knees. This new group of horses became known as Paints. WebIs a paint horse the same as a quarter horse? A paint horse isn’t the same as a quarter horse. Paint horses have their own breed registry, and to be included, offspring must have one parent registered as a Paint and the other parent a registered paint, quarter horse, or Thoroughbred.
